Mar 25, 2024
Reviewer name: Kingalv
4 out of 5 stars
4 out of 5 stars review

Easy, quiet washer, but it wastes soap

Overall I’m happy with this pressure washer. It’s quieter than I expected. It’s pretty easy to use. It’s not too big. It’s relatively convenient. And we’ve had good results from it as we’ve used it to wash our concrete patios and our cars. My two complaints are that the pressure is not as high as I expected it to be and there’s no way to bypass the soap container. For the pressure, after reading all the warnings in the manual about potential kickback and how it could break glass, I was kind of surprised that even with the highest pressure nozzle, it produced enough pressure, but I never felt like it posed any serious risk of damaging anything. There have been a few cases where I wished it was stronger so I could get stubborn dirt out of concrete, but mostly it’s been sufficient. Second, the soap dispenser is in line with the water intake. When you fill it up, the washer will dispense soap until the soap is gone. When I’m done using the soap, there’s no way I can tell to just bypass the soap dispenser and start spraying clear water again. I just have to use up whatever soap is left, which means I waste soap if I don’t judge exactly how much will be needed at the beginning. That seems like such a serious oversight that I am convinced I must be overlooking something.
